Output 1813903945187d7effb5e975f727793ad7d478c60f7e0de19af90c9a81dd230e:82

value
68504217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75dae18c0165bff09b4aed06c9c1ab9c1c4af0a1 OP_EQUAL
address
3CSBC7JANqErrJAGtxfX3quMPZgtjag76a
transaction
1813903945187d7effb5e975f727793ad7d478c60f7e0de19af90c9a81dd230e
spent
false

76 Sat Ranges